Economy & Jobs

The median household income in Lumsden No. 189 is $128,000, which is significantly higher than the national average — 70% above $75,149. This places Lumsden No. 189 among higher-income communities. Unemployment stands at 3.0%, indicating a healthy job market. Only 6.0% of residents live below the poverty line, well below the national rate of 12.4%. Workers commute an average of 29 minutes.

Cost of Living & Housing

The median home value in Lumsden No. 189 is $548,000, making it a premium housing market at 94% above the U.S. median of $281,900. Renters pay a median of $1,000 per month, below the national average — a plus for affordability. A price-to-income ratio of 4.3x indicates a reasonably affordable housing market.

Education

17.7% of residents hold a bachelor's degree, below the national average of 33.7%. 32.8% have completed high school.

Climate & Weather

Lumsden No. 189 has a cool climate with an average annual temperature of 38°F. Winters average 3°F in January while summers reach 66°F in July. With 308 sunny days per year, residents enjoy well above the national average of sunshine. Annual precipitation totals 15.2 inches. Air quality is rated Good with a median AQI of 27.
